If you're looking for riddles, I actually just posted some I used to use in a thread called Riddle Me This:


I used to do riddle dungeons when I DM'ed for my brothers. I'm a comic book nerd, and most of mine were inspired by a certain Batman villain.

Some favorites:

Q: What is harder to catch the faster you run? You love it when I am taken away, but without me you will perish.
Answer: Breath
If the characters fail this one all the air is sucked from the room.

Q:I am alive without breath, as cold as death, never thirsty, ever drinking, all in mail never clinking.
Answer: Fish
If the characters fail the room begins to flood with water, and a summoning trap adds some sharks

Q:I am blind but can look you in the eye. I cannot speak but always tell the truth.
Answer: Mirror
The party must find their way through a floor on which some tiles are trapped. Looking through a mirror will reveal which ones.

Q:You can see me, you can touch me, but you can't carry me. You can put a creature in me to catch it. You can put me in a creature to kill it. You can put me in a box to make it lighter. What am I?
Answer: Hole
If they answer correctly a hole appears in the wall, letting them pass. If they answer incorrectly it appears beneath their feet and they fall.

These aren't too hard in my opinion, but I guess it depends on the players.
